UPPER WEST SIDE, Manhattan (WABC) -- Officials in Lincoln Square unveiled their interactive holiday lights installation on Thursday evening.

Lincoln Square's Dante Park Lighting Installation Ceremony & Celebration featured live performances and the turning on of the holiday lights for the season.

The Saints of Swing, Kaufman Music Center's Special Music School Chorus, holiday-inspired circus acts including stilt walkers and others performed.

The ceremony kicks off a series of free, festive events.

Magical Lights will illuminate nightly in Dante Park and Richard Tucker Park through the new year.
